What is an Artwalk at its Heart?
An artwalk, at its very core, is a community event where creative works are put on display, often in public spaces or within various local businesses. It's, you know, a chance for people to literally walk around, taking in different forms of expression as they go. The idea is to make art accessible, to bring it out of traditional galleries and into the everyday surroundings of a city or town. This way, more people get to experience it, perhaps even those who might not typically visit a formal exhibition space. It's a pretty open and friendly way to share creative output.
Think of it, too, as a sort of open-air museum, where the streets themselves become the pathways connecting various creative points of interest. You might find a painter showing off their latest landscape, or a sculptor displaying a piece made from recycled materials. Sometimes, there are live performances, like a musician playing a tune or a dancer moving with grace. It's all about creating an atmosphere where creativity is celebrated and, you know, everyone feels welcome to participate, even if it's just by looking and listening. It's quite a lively gathering, usually.
The purpose, in a way, is to foster a sense of connection between artists and the public. It allows for direct interaction, which can be really meaningful for both sides. Artists get to hear what people think of their work, and visitors get to learn about the creative process directly from the source. It's a two-way street, you know, where conversations spark and new perspectives can emerge. This kind of direct engagement is, in some respects, what makes these events so special and memorable for so many who attend.
These gatherings also, typically, serve as a platform for emerging talent. It can be hard for new artists to get their work seen, so an artwalk provides a relatively low-barrier way for them to put their creations out there. This helps to keep the local art scene fresh and, you know, always introducing new voices. It's a very supportive environment, often, where people are genuinely interested in seeing what others are making. The whole event tends to feel like a big encouragement for creative pursuits.
